Rearrangements of 5,5,6,6-Tetraalkyl-2-norbornyl CationsWhen the 6,6-dimethyl-2-norbornyl cation (9) is generated from the tosylhydrazone 5 by way of the diazonium ion 8, a 2H label is distributed equally between positions 1 and 2 of the exo-alcohol 10. The degeneracy of 9, previously derived from solvolytic studies, is thus confirmed for the deaminative route. 5,5,6,6-Tetramethyl-2-norbornanone (25) and tetracyclo[4.2.2.12,5.01,6]undecan-3-one (31) are prepared by using Diels-Alder methodology. The corresponding tosylhydrazones 26 and 32 are employed as precursors for the 5,5,6,6-tetramethyl-2-norbornyl and tetracyclo[4.2.2.12,5.01,6]undec-3-yl cations (11 and 12). Again, the distributions of 2H labels are close to 1 : 1. The angular distortions expected from repulsive interactions of the methyl groups in 11 and from cyclobutane annulation in 12 do not affect the relative energies of the bridged ions.
